Tirana Ring Road, houses razed down

22/08/2011 15:45

Police and Construction Inspectorate met the fury of the residents while
trying to demolish houses in Sauk, there where the new Tirana
Ring Road will pass.

The residents had started to demolish their homes by themselves, but the government had promised to compensate them before bringing the bulldozers. Instead of the money, the government sent the residents a written letter without any official seal, only 24 hours before bringing the bulldozers, telling them to evacuate.

According to the head of Construction Inspectorate in Tirana, the residents will be compensated, but the procedures take some time. Meanwhile, no one has thought about where these people will be sheltered, starting from today.

The action of the Construction Inspectorate was supposed to start at 10:00, but after some harsh confrontations with the residents, they were able to start working by 13:00, with the help of special police units.
